According to recent statements from Bitcoin company leaders and open-source developers, Chinese AI models are currently outperforming restricted American frontier systems in defensive cybersecurity work. This has forced researchers to rely on them to secure critical Bitcoin infrastructure.
The issue became acute in the Bitcoin industry after a firmware flaw in Coldcard hardware wallets was exploited beginning July 30, resulting in the theft of well over $100 million in bitcoin from seeds generated with insufficient entropy. Bitcoin Magazine published an urgent advisory urging affected users to migrate funds.
In response, a volunteer effort known as the Bitcoin Red Team formed, led by open-source developer Calle (creator of Cashu and the Android version of Bitchat) and Rob Hamilton. The group has conducted large-scale AI-assisted audits of Bitcoin open-source repositories, using models including Kimi K3 as the primary workhorse alongside other open-source models.
The signatories of the open letter, including major custodians, exchanges, mining firms, and open-source development groups, are requesting early access to cyber-capable models, sufficient compute, secure environments for reviewing code, and direct channels with lab security teams. They argue that frontier AI could become one of the most powerful defensive technologies available if defenders are given fair access.
The statements reflect a broad pattern among Bitcoin security researchers: American models from OpenAI and Anthropic frequently refuse or restrict legitimate defensive work, even to users who are supposed to have been granted explicit access, while Chinese models such as Kimi K3 operate without the same guardrails and are delivering confirmed results.
Concerns about hosting infrastructure of Chinese models being an attack vector can also be mitigated, since they are open source and can be run on American-hosted data centers, a trend that is likely to threaten the U.S. AI market if it continues.
